How much do area oper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for area operations manager in Lubbock, TX is $66,512.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$47,700.00 and $75,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an area operations manager?

Area Operations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the daily operations of multiple locations or branches within a designated geographic area. They ensure that each site meets organizational standards for productivity, efficiency, and customer satisfaction. Their duties often include managing staff, implementing company policies, monitoring budgets, and optimizing operational processes. Area Operations Managers also serve as a key communication link between upper management and individual site managers, ensuring that corporate strategies are effectively executed across all locations.

How does an area operations manager balance overseeing multiple locations while ensuring consistent operational standards?

Area Operations Managers are responsible for maintaining high standards across several sites, which requires frequent travel, strong organizational skills, and effective delegation. They often rely on regular site visits, performance tracking, and close collaboration with location managers to identify issues and implement best practices. Leveraging digital tools for real-time reporting and communication helps ensure that policies and procedures are consistently followed. Building strong relationships with on-site teams and providing ongoing support are key to achieving operational consistency and addressing challenges promptly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an area operations man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Area Operations Manager, you need strong leadership, organizational, and analytical skills, often supported by a degree in business administration or a related field. Familiarity with en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, budget management tools, and supply chain software is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ving abilities, and adaptability help drive team performance and resolve operational challenges. These competencies ensure efficient operations, achievement of business targets, and effective oversight of multiple locations.

What is the difference between Area Operations Manager vs Regional Manager?

AspectArea Operations ManagerRegional Manager
ResponsibilitiesOversees daily operations within specific geographic areas, manages staff, ensures operational efficiencyManages multiple areas or regions, focuses on strategic growth and overall regional performance
CredentialsTypically requires relevant industry experience, management skills, and sometimes certificationsSimilar credentials, often with additional leadership or strategic planning experience
Work EnvironmentOn-site in specific locations, close interaction with local teamsMore travel, broader oversight across multiple locations
Industry UsageCommon in retail, logistics, hospitalityUsed in similar industries for higher-level regional oversight

The main difference is that an Area Operations Manager focuses on managing operations within a specific area, while a Regional Manager oversees multiple areas, emphasizing strategic growth and regional performance. Both roles require relevant experience and management skills, but the scope and responsibilities differ based on the size of the region managed.
